That's probably because these tests are rather contrived.
In the general case for bombing the percent damage will be larger than the min kills damage and the percent damage will be used, meaning that the viral bombing has no effect.

The cases where this will not apply are where the minimum kill is large - due to lots of AR colony ships - or the population is small - so the kill percentage is lower than the minimum kill.

iztok wrote on Fri, 19 January 2007 10:53

On both comp's I opened BattleSim, loaded AR race #1, produced 10 minbombers with HaB, 240 colonizers and 10 FFs, mergerd ships and attacked a neighbour, that had 100 neutron defenses. In all cases where my bombers were in orbit, they destroyed 11700 pop. If there were only colonizers, they killed 10000 pop. With bombers and colonizers there were 11700 killed.


240*2000=480000 min kills...but only 10000. I assume this is because of the defenses.

Q:Are the minimum kills of regular bombs affected by defences too?

The assumption is yes...

Yes, defenses stopped all but 5 viral bombs (240 * .021 = 5.04) which did their full damage for 10,000.

According to the tech browser description of normal bombs - "if a planet has no defenses, this bomb is guaranteed to kill x colonists", so I assume the min kill does not come into play at all in a situation where any defenses still exist.

The explanation that the OCM viral bombs are just normal bombs with 0% kills and 2000 minimum kills, and are then summed with all other normal bombs seems a very plausible and elegant answer to this. After all, why would they put in special code for OCM bombing when code is already in place for such minimum kills bombing... Well one reason why not is now made obvious - crazy people like me rush in with 80+ colonisers *and* a bunch of bombers then get confused Smile

Interesting aside from this also in the way regular bombs work... Imagine a situation where you have a fleet that contained both LFB and Cherries... Potentially the LFB could end up dealing less than 300 kills, because the high % kills of the cherries could raise the total % kills enough that the summed % beats the summed minimum kill count. Quite novel. I'd always assumed the kills were worked out per bomb, but it seems they are summed for convenience, even across multiple sizes of bomb. This leads to some peculiar and implausible results, the most extreme case of which is seen with the OCM.
